#348979 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#348979 is composed of 20.4% red, 53.7%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.7%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 168.7 degrees, a saturation of 45% and a lightness of 37.1%. #348979 color hex could be obtained by blending #68fff2 with #001300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#348979 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#348979 has RGB values of R:52, G:137,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 3443065.
